Understanding the Digital Vision Board
A Digital Vision Board is a virtual collage of images, quotes, and goals that users can create to inspire and motivate themselves. Unlike traditional vision boards that require physical materials, a digital tool can provide greater flexibility, accessibility, and functionality. By allowing users to customize their boards with multimedia elements, a Digital Vision Board can serve as a concrete representation of their aspirations.
Benefits of a Digital Vision Board
Creating a Digital Vision Board offers several advantages:
- Accessibility: Users can access their vision boards from any device, ensuring that they can stay motivated and focused wherever they are.
- Interactivity: Digital tools can incorporate interactive features such as reminders, links to resources, and progress tracking–elements that can enhance user engagement.
- Easy Updates: Users can easily modify or update their boards as their goals evolve, ensuring that their vision remains relevant.
- Enhanced Inspiration: The integration of multimedia elements–images, videos, and audio–can amplify the motivational impact of the vision board.
Steps to Create a Digital Vision Board Tool
To develop an effective Digital Vision Board, consider implementing the following steps:
1. Define Core Features
A successful Digital Vision Board should have essential functionalities, such as:
- User authentication and profiles for personalized experiences.
- Drag-and-drop capabilities for easy customization of boards.
- Integration of multimedia uploads, allowing users to add images, videos, and music.
- Goal-setting frameworks, which can guide users in creating SMART (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ant, Time-bound) goals.
2. Choose the Right Technology Stack
Selecting appropriate technologies is crucial for building a seamless user experience. Some recommended technologies include:
- Frontend: Frameworks like React or Vue.js can create responsive and user-friendly interfaces.
- Backend: Node.js or Python with frameworks like Express or Django can effectively manage user data and application logic.
- Database: Use cloud databases such as Firebase or MongoDB for real-time data storage and retrieval.
3. Enhance User Engagement
To keep users engaged, consider implementing features like:
- Social sharing options, enabling users to share their boards on platforms like Instagram or Facebook.
- Community features such as comment sections or forums for users to connect and share tips.
- Gamification elements, including badges or rewards for completing goals, to motivate users further.
Real-World Applications
A Digital Vision Board can be applied in various contexts:
- Personal Development: Individuals can use the tool to track life goals, such as travel aspirations or fitness milestones.
- Professional Settings: Teams can collaboratively map out project goals and milestones to ensure alignment and progress.
- Educational Environments: Students can create boards for academic goals, helping them visualize their achievements over time.
